Output 08dbb41bde9b71a1abe399e19062cc578dbe795187cb030cb2236ef6ae4ba920:2

value
17878564
script pubkey
OP_0 OP_PUSHBYTES_20 881a5738ba20a1012239e8b6d743afe5367eec7a
address
bc1q3qd9ww96yzsszg3eazmdwsa0u5m8amr60va4ug
transaction
08dbb41bde9b71a1abe399e19062cc578dbe795187cb030cb2236ef6ae4ba920
spent
true